My mom subscribes to a number of magazines and never throws them away.
I found a great idea for lettuce greens in one (Southern Living or Sunset,
maybe back as far as '94).
Good quality potting soil was added to a wheel barrow and a variety of
seeds were planted. The neat thing is it can be moved to a sunny spot, or
a shady spot, or even into a green house.
The ideal solution to put that leaky wheelbarrow to good use. It also
looks good with the washtub water garden and collection of old watering
cans too! Well if you like that sorta thing...
